It looks like it's been about 14 days since your return was accepted, the average timeframe for the IRS to issue refunds is within 21 calendar days after the e-filed return has been accepted (received), not 21 days from the e-filing date.
Once accepted, a return can be looked over for errors and various issues. The best thing to do is to wait and see. You can call the IRS after the 21 day period is up.
